    The last television episode of ReBoot aired in November of 2001 with a cliffhanger that left viewers wanting more. Through websites and online forums, die-hard fans continued to speculate, predict and - in some cases - fictionalize the next chapter in the ReBoot story.

    Heavy.com and Virgin Canada, in conjunction with the Virgin Music Festival, launched Canadian Contraband, a "SPUG" (semi-professional user-generated) online reality competition, giving a view into the lines and music of 2007's newest generation of Canadian rock stars. Twelve Canadian bands/artists competed, uploading self-made videos to Heavy.com each week for weekly prizes.
